โ€ข Circular Economy Fundamentals: Introduction to the circular economy and its importance in the textile industry.
โ€ข Textile Waste Management: Techniques and strategies for reducing, reusing, and recycling textile waste.
โ€ข Sustainable Textile Design: Design principles that promote sustainability and circularity in textile production.
โ€ข Closed-Loop Textile Production: Methods for creating textile products that can be continuously recycled without loss of quality.
โ€ข Textile Supply Chain Management: Strategies for managing the textile supply chain to promote circularity and reduce environmental impact.
โ€ข Circular Economy Business Models: Exploration of business models that support the circular economy in the textile industry.
โ€ข Textile Material Innovation: Research and development of new textile materials that promote circularity and sustainability.
โ€ข Policy and Regulation for Circular Textiles: Overview of the current policy and regulatory landscape for circular textiles and opportunities for change.

โ€ข Circular Economy Case Studies in Textiles: Examination of successful circular economy initiatives in the textile industry.
โ€ข Stakeholder Engagement for Circular Textiles: Strategies for engaging stakeholders, including consumers, in the circular textile economy.

Let's dive into the fascinating world of sustainable textiles and discover the roles shaping the future of this dynamic sector. 1. **Textile Designer**: With a focus on sustainable materials and production processes, textile designers play a pivotal role in reducing waste and carbon emissions in the textile industry. Their unique skill set is in high demand as brands seek to create more responsible and ethical product lines. 2. **Sustainability Consultant**: As experts in circular economy principles, sustainability consultants advise businesses on how to reduce their environmental impact. They help identify areas where resources can be reused, recycled, or repurposed, ensuring minimal waste and maximum efficiency. 3. **Supply Chain Manager**: With a focus on eco-friendly materials sourcing, supply chain managers are essential to the circular economy. They work to streamline the production process, reducing waste and energy use, while ensuring that materials are responsibly sourced and disposed of. 4. **Circular Economy Strategist**: These professionals develop and implement circular economy strategies for businesses. They work closely with executives to identify opportunities for resource optimization, waste reduction, and closed-loop systems. 5. **Fashion Marketing Specialist**: In the age of sustainability, fashion marketing specialists are responsible for promoting eco-friendly product lines and raising awareness about the importance of sustainable fashion. They help create engaging marketing campaigns that resonate with environmentally conscious consumers. 6. **Textile Engineer**: Textile engineers specialize in the design, development, and production of eco-friendly textiles. They work on creating innovative materials and manufacturing processes that prioritize waste reduction, efficiency, and sustainability.
